मापने की इकाई

जब आप किसी C# एप्लीकेशन में Word डॉक्यूमेंट को OpenDocument Text (ODT) फॉर्मेट में कन्वर्ट करते हैं, तो आप मापनीय फॉर्मेटिंग और कंटेंट प्रॉपर्टी के लिए इस्तेमाल की जाने वाली माप की इकाई को निर्दिष्ट करना चाह सकते हैं। .NET के लिए Aspose.Words लाइब्रेरी के साथ, आप OdtSaveOptions सेव ऑप्शन का उपयोग करके आसानी से इस कार्यक्षमता को निर्दिष्ट कर सकते हैं। इस चरण-दर-चरण मार्गदर्शिका में, हम आपको OdtSaveOptions का उपयोग करके माप की इकाई निर्दिष्ट करके Word डॉक्यूमेंट को ODT में बदलने के लिए Aspose.Words for .NET C# स्रोत कोड का उपयोग करने का तरीका बताएंगे।

Aspose.Words लाइब्रेरी को समझना

कोड में गोता लगाने से पहले, .NET के लिए Aspose.Words लाइब्रेरी को समझना महत्वपूर्ण है। Aspose.Words .NET सहित विभिन्न प्लेटफ़ॉर्म में Word दस्तावेज़ बनाने, संपादित करने, परिवर्तित करने और सुरक्षित करने के लिए एक शक्तिशाली लाइब्रेरी है। यह दस्तावेज़ों में हेरफेर करने के लिए कई सुविधाएँ प्रदान करता है, जैसे कि टेक्स्ट डालना, फ़ॉर्मेटिंग बदलना, अनुभाग जोड़ना और बहुत कुछ।

Word दस्तावेज़ लोड करना

पहला चरण उस Word दस्तावेज़ को लोड करना है जिसे आप ODT में बदलना चाहते हैं। स्रोत फ़ाइल से दस्तावेज़ लोड करने के लिए Document क्लास का उपयोग करें। यहाँ एक उदाहरण दिया गया है:

Document doc = new Document(dataDir + "Document.docx");

इस उदाहरण में, हम दस्तावेज़ निर्देशिका में स्थित दस्तावेज़ “Document.docx” को लोड करते हैं।

बैकअप विकल्प कॉन्फ़िगर करना

अगला चरण ODT में कनवर्ट करने के लिए बैकअप विकल्पों को कॉन्फ़िगर करना है। OdtSaveOptions क्लास का उपयोग करें और MeasureUnit प्रॉपर्टी को वांछित मान पर सेट करें। उदाहरण के लिए, यदि आप माप की इकाई के रूप में इंच का उपयोग करना चाहते हैं, तो MeasureUnit को OdtSaveMeasureUnit.Inches पर सेट करें। इसे करने का तरीका यहां बताया गया है:

OdtSaveOptions saveOptions = new OdtSaveOptions { MeasureUnit = OdtSaveMeasureUnit.Inches };

हम एक नया OdtSaveOptions ऑब्जेक्ट बनाते हैं और MeasureUnit गुण को वांछित मान पर सेट करते हैं, हमारे मामले में, माप इकाई के रूप में इंच का उपयोग करने के लिए OdtSaveMeasureUnit.Inches।

दस्तावेज़ को ODT में बदलें

अब जब हमने सेव ऑप्शन कॉन्फ़िगर कर लिया है, तो हम डॉक्यूमेंट को ODT में बदलने के लिए आगे बढ़ सकते हैं। सेव ऑप्शन निर्दिष्ट करके परिवर्तित डॉक्यूमेंट को ODT फॉर्मेट में सेव करने के लिए डॉक्यूमेंट क्लास की सेव विधि का उपयोग करें। यहाँ एक उदाहरण दिया गया है :

doc.Save(dataDir + "WorkingWithOdtSaveOptions.MeasureUnit.odt", saveOptions);

इस उदाहरण में, हम निर्दिष्ट सहेजने के विकल्पों का उपयोग करके परिवर्तित दस्तावेज़ को “WorkingWithOdtSaveOptions.MeasureUnit.odt” के रूप में सहेजते हैं।

.NET के लिए Aspose.Words का उपयोग करके “माप की इकाई” कार्यक्षमता के साथ OdtSaveOptions के लिए उदाहरण स्रोत कोड

// आपके दस्तावेज़ निर्देशिका का पथ
string dataDir = "YOUR DOCUMENTS DIRECTORY";

// Word दस्तावेज़ लोड करें
Document doc = new Document(dataDir + "Document.docx");

// "माप की इकाई" सुविधा के साथ बैकअप विकल्पों का कॉन्फ़िगरेशन
OdtSaveOptions saveOptions = new OdtSaveOptions { MeasureUnit = OdtSaveMeasureUnit.Inches };

// दस्तावेज़ को ODT में बदलें
doc.Save(dataDir + "WorkingWithOdtSaveOptions.MeasureUnit.odt", saveOptions);

निष्कर्ष

इस गाइड में, हमने बताया है कि .NET के लिए Aspose.Words लाइब्रेरी के साथ OdtSaveOptions सेव ऑप्शन का उपयोग करके माप की इकाई निर्दिष्ट करके Word दस्तावेज़ को ODT में कैसे परिवर्तित किया जाए। दिए गए चरणों का पालन करके और दिए गए C# स्रोत कोड का उपयोग करके, आप आसानी से अपने C# एप्लिकेशन में इस कार्यक्षमता को लागू कर सकते हैं। ODT में कनवर्ट करते समय माप की इकाई निर्दिष्ट करने से आप अपनी विशिष्ट आवश्यकताओं के अनुसार परिणामी दस्तावेज़ के स्वरूपण और आयामों को नियंत्रित कर सकते हैं।